Early Land Acquisition in Augusta County, VA

18 Mar 1782 Hugh Donahe and Elizabeth his wife of Augusta County of the one part and Peter Blake of the Said County and Commonwealth of Virginia for ten shillings, sold a tract of land containing 232 acres being granted to William Thompson by Patent bearing the date the first day of June 1741 being in the County of Augusta on the South Side of the North River of Shannadore, on the west side of a branch of Buffalo run an estate in fee simple. (signed) Hugh Donahe LS
At a Court held for Augusta Co. 18 Mar 1783 Elizabeth Donahe LS
This Indenture of Bargain and Sale for Land from Hugh Donahe and Elizabeth his wife to Peter Bleke was acknowledged by the Said Donahe and ordered to be recorded.
[Augusta County, Virginia Deed Book 24, 1783-1785, p. 6-9].

Note: the only portion of the record above listed in Chalkley's transcriptions is as follows:

  • Deed Book 24, Page 7.--232 acres patented to William Thompson, 1st June, 1741. (Note: this record helps to identify the location of this land).

Records in Augusta County, VA

From Chalkley’s Augusta County Records:


  • Vol. 1 - MARCH, 1786 (B). - Commonwealth vs. Joseph Thompson and Peter Blake.--Defendants, pretending to have power and authority to take up and secure any of the troops or soldiers in the British service, commonly called conventioners, and stationed at the barracks, in the County of Albemarle, did, on 1st September, 1780, take up and seize John Sowers, a yeoman, and one of the said convention troops, and left him in custody until John paid them ransom. Also Henry Vocust, a German.
  • Page 73.--3d September, 1790. Hugh Campbell, of Washington County, North Carolina, appoints John Dickey, attorney to obtain grant or deed to 190 acres joining John Tanner and Hugh Brown and convey same to Robert Brown. Teste: John Donaghe, Peter Bleke, John Bernard.
  • Vol. 2 - Marriage Bond - 1792--September 3, Peter Blake and Mary McMahon, daughter of Deborah McMahon (consent); witnesses, George Farrel, John Baxter; surety, John Donaghe.
  • Vol. 2 - Marriage Record - 1792, -By Rev. Wm. Wilson: September 6th, Peter Blake and Polly McMahon.
  • Page 452--1st November, 1798, Peter Blake, Jeremiah Smith, Ro. Campbell have moved to Green County, North Carolina, and John and James Donaghe are preparing to move thither.
